串口通讯基础及S3C2410 UART控制器
时间:12-06
来源:互联网
点击:
为“0”则说明不曾改变;反之表明nCTS信号已经变化了。
图5-20
UTXHn 和 URXHn 分别是UART发送和接收资料寄存器
这两个寄存器存放着发送和接收的资料,当然只有一个字节8位资料。需要注意的是在发生溢出错误的时候,接收的资料必须要被读出来,否则会引发下次溢出错误
UBRdivn :(UART Baud Rate Divisor Register)见图5-21
图5-21
关于UART波特率的计算方法,在前面的内容中已经有详细的阐述,此处不做多余说明。
小结:读写状态寄存器UTRSTAT 以及错误状态寄存UERSTAT,可以反映芯片目前的读写状态以及错误类型。FIFO 状态寄存器UFSTAT 和MODEM 状态寄存器UMSTAT,通过前者可以读出目前FIFO 是否满以及其中的字节数;通过后者可以读出目前MODEM 的CTS状态。
- LEON2应用于DCPU的FPGA仿真(05-11)
- 单片机IO口模拟UART串口通信(12-26)
- 基于Qt实现USB CDC便携式设备串口通信客户端设计(05-14)
- 基于机器视觉的物体包装盒实时贴标系统设计(05-17)
- 企业用户解决方案 ALTUSEN远程串口管理方案(09-13)
- 一种基于状态机的串口通信协议的设计与实现(05-18)